Job summary

A leading care provider in Glasgow is seeking a passionate Senior Support Worker to provide tailored assistance and support individuals in their communities. This role offers flexible hours, comprehensive training, and career progression opportunities in social care. Ideal for anyone looking to make a meaningful impact while enjoying a rewarding career.

About Us

At Achieve together, we strive to support and inspire the people we care for to live independently and to the fullest. We offer dedicated training opportunities to develop your skills as a Support Worker and beyond, and we aim to help you build a long-lasting career in social care.
